Who I Work With
For Patients
I treat a wide range of conditions including chronic pain, nerve pain, stress-related disorders, sleep issues, hormonal imbalance, metabolic & immune concerns, and skin conditions. My approach focuses on identifying root contributors, regulating the nervous system, and supporting the body’s natural capacity to heal.
For Cosmetic & Microneedling Clients
Medical microneedling and cosmetic acupuncture are offered as part of a whole-body approach to skin health. Treatments focus on collagen stimulation, circulation, inflammation reduction, and internal factors that influence skin aging and hair health.
For Referring Providers
I work collaboratively with physicians, physical therapists, chiropractors, and case managers including injuries and chronic pain cases. Care emphasizes neuromodulation, functional recovery, and clear clinical communication.
